These Marine Life Art Pieces Resemble Jellyfish Suspended in Water

These eerily beautiful works of marine life art look like caged specimens, when in reality they are blown glass objects. Created and crafted by Steffan Dam, each glass sculpture resembles a glass jar full of water with a different marine animal floating inside. The detailed pieces include tiny air bubbles and all, making the marine life artworks easily fool the perplexed onlooker.

The collection is titled 'Cabinets of Curiosities,' based after the name of encyclopedias of the past that acted as the first "museums" for people to view such foreign animals. The artwork is complex, as it is captivating and beautiful, while simultaneously making the viewer worry that these creatures have been captured and contained against their will.

For the displays, the whimsical glass objects are illuminated in light boxes to get a complete visual experience.
